TikTok as the Evolution of the “Digital Street Team”

Classically, street teams used to promote artists on a local scale with grassroots campaigns. TikTok is doing that now at a global scale.

How TikTok Drives Global Music Promotion
  • Pushes songs into niche and mainstream listeners.
  • Allows fans to remix, reuse, and reinterpret content.
  • Invents natural virality via trends and challenges.

The Impact of a Single Viral Snippet:

  • Spark a trend.
  • Connect with millions of listeners.
  • Make force industry insiders listen.

This promotion democratization enables independent artists to compete with the major-label acts.

The T.U.M.S. Effect: Balancing Artistry with Amplification

Although there is increased discovery based on algorithms, quality is the cornerstone. Tastemakers (sometimes known as T.U.M.S. (The Underground Music Scene)) still find the talent that is true before it goes mainstream.

The Enduring Importance of the Underground Scene
  • Eliminates trend-based noise.
  • Highlights genuine artistry.
  • Gains trust in niche groups.

The successful artists are the ones who manage to be in both domains simultaneously: they are respected by the underground community and use digital platforms to achieve scale.

Visual Branding and Viral Content Strategies

Composing great music is not the only side of the coin. Artists also need to package their sound in such a manner that it will resonate:

  • Emotional snippets of short voicings.
  • Behind-the-scenes studio sessions.
  • Live performance clips.
Creating a Unified Visual and Musical Identity

Contemporary artists are not only musicians, but also visual narrators. Visual branding includes uniform color schemes, unusual video styles, and musical synchronization with images. This leads to stronger audience recall and a clearer artistic identity.

Strategic Growth: Feedback Loops and Risk Mitigation

Engagement is not merely a measure, but a feedback process. It determines what appeals to audiences and guides content direction. Artists should reply to comments and analyze performance data regularly to develop a cult following.

Eschewing the Traps of Algorithm-Based Ridership

Digital platforms provide opportunities but also challenges. Artists must avoid trends that compromise authenticity or over-dependence on viral moments. Focusing on green development and original rhythmic patterns ensures long-term success.
